NOXTAT™ SDG - Non Bendable  Polycarbonate or Acrylic
Polycarbonate-PDF FILE   Acrylic-PDF FILE  
PAGE-1   PAGE-2 PAGE-1   PAGE-2
Description
NOXTAT SD™ polycarbonate sheets are coated with a transparent metal/plastic material that will permanently prevent formation of static electricity on the surface. 

The surface has excellent mar and abrasion resistance. Resistance to charge generation, and superior static decay characteristics and cannot be tribocharged.

The product displays excellent control of both electrostatic discharge (ESD) and particulate attraction. Permanent characteristics are not affected by humidity.

Applications
NOXTAT SD™ polycarbonate plastic is a sound choice for manufacturing applications where effects of ESD could cause rejects or hidden latent damage to sensitive electronic devices. This product is widely used in the semi-conductor, electronic and micro-manufacturing industries.

It is also used in other industrial applications such as screen assembly, packaging, explosive environments where static discharge must be prevented and applications where sensitive process instrumentation and equipment must be protected from static charge.

The polycarbonate sheet may be fabricated into a wide variety of shapes using the equipment used for uncoated sheet products. The product is not suitable, however, for most heat-formed configurations because the hard cross-linked polymer surface is not designed for heat bending. NOXTAT SDB™ has been designed for heat bending.

When gluing it is necessary to mechanically remove the coating surface to insure a good bond. More information about fabrication is provided in a Technical Information Bulletin.

Some applications have included covers, guards, access panels, machine windows and doors, static control shields, glove boxes, electronic equipment, process instrumentation, conveyor line covers, clean room windows and doors, partitions, and pass through modules.

Product Features and Benefits
Electrostatic decay less than 0.05 seconds per Federal Test Standard 101C, Method 4046-1
Static decay is only 25% of the standards 2-second maximum. Indicates that product performance will meet or exceed all generally accepted industry specifications.

Standard surface resistivity of 106 to 108 ohms per square plus optional availability of a greater range if needed.
Assures ESD control in a wide range of applications without the need for ionization.

Permanent static dissipation performance.
Save high costs of periodic application of temporary topical anti-static coatings.

Static charge control not affected by humidity.
Reduces costs of humidification - and costs of damage if the humidifier system fails.

Uniform surface treatment.
No conductive discontinuities, typical in topical anti-static treatments or inferior sheet products that may cause charged "hot spots".

Superior impact resistance.
Minimizes damage from handling and physical abuse.

Excellent optical properties.
Excellent clarity for see through applications.

Tough abrasion resistance surface.
The coated surface is harder than the base plastic while protecting the sheet surface.

Powerful chemical resistance.
Reduces surface damage from solvents and other chemicals.

Extremely rigid even under heat
High thermal resistance features self-extinguishing capabilities equivalent to UL rating 94 V-O and a flash point of 480°F and self-ignition of 700° C.

Product Availability
NOXTAT™ Polycarbonate is available in clear, transparent gray, and transparent bronze colors. Tints for UV filtering and other light filtering are available by special order for applications where some wavelengths may interfere with processing operations.

Light Transmission Analysis
By allowing up to 90% of solar energy and 88% of visible light through, clear Polycarbonate sheet is an excellent glazing material for uses designated to maximize solar gain. Tinted Polycarbonate should be substituted for requirements where shading or privacy is required.

Hardness
Polycarbonate coated with static dissipative NOXTAT SDG™ will perform on the pencil hardness scale at 2B, clearly the hardest coating available today.

Solvent Resistance
Solvent resistance of the test surfaces was determined using ASTM D 1308 (3.3.3 Spot Test, Covered). The solvent was placed on the substrate surface and immediately covered with a watch glass. Solvents were repeatedly applied to keep them in contact with the surface. Tests were conducted at 77°F (25°C).

The surface was examined at intervals of 1,4,8 and 16 hours for signs of attack such as blistering, peeling, or discoloration. The test was terminated at 16 hours. The table indicates the time at which the visual attack of the surface becomes evident.

Stain Resistance
Stain resistance of the test surfaces was determined using ASTM D 1308 (3.3.3 Spot Test, Covered). The stain was applied to the substrate surface (a saturated one inch piece of tissue paper was used for the liquid stains) and immediately covered with a watch glass. The test was conducted at 122°F (50°C).

The stain was allowed to remain in contact with the surface for 16 hours. At the end of this period excess stain was removed with dry tissue. The degree of staining was observed and recorded based on a scale of 0 to 5 where 0 represents no staining and 5 represents severe staining. 

 

NOXTAT EDGE COAT-PDF FILE

 

NOXTAT EDGE COAT

 For the convenience of our customers we have available NOXTAT EDGE COAT to apply to the uncoated edges of manufactured parts, to maintain continuity of electro static dissipation. The material is in solvent and will air dry. The solvent, isobutanol, has a pungent odor that should be avoided as much as possible. The product is supplied only in 2 oz. containers. Avoid spills, and keep area well ventilated. Keep container tightly closed when not in use.

 To apply NOXTAT EDGE COAT, shake bottle thoroughly to keep uniform, then with a brush or Q-tip apply material to the edges to be coated. Allow to air dry for several hours before use. Clean up excess edge coat fluid with Isopropyl Alcohol or rubbing alcohol.

 

When ever handling chemicals, use in accordance with good industrial hygiene and safety practices. Use rubber gloves and a properly fitting respirator (NIOSH/MSHA approved) during exposure. Refer to our MSDS, Material Safety Data Sheet.

 

To clean NOXTAT SD sheet after handling, use a standard clean room-cleaning product. The NOXTAT sheet can be cleaned with any of the commercial window cleaners without damage.

 

 

TEC 2000 Abrasion Resistant Coating

Polycarbonate and Acrylic PDF files      

Page-1

Page-2

Description
The strength and break resistance of plastic can be enhanced with TEC 2000™ to be made nearly as scratch and abrasion resistant as glass.

Applications
TEC 2000 can be used to enhance safety and esthetics in almost any application:

 Safety Glazing
 Machine Covers and Panels
 Boat Windows
 Safety Mirrors
 Display Panels
 Security Windows
 Computer Face Plates
 Bus and RV Windows
 Tractor Windows
 Face Shields 
 Edge Lighted Menu Boards
 Hockey Arenas

Typical Product Data:
TEC 2000 formula on polycarbonate moldings and extrusions

Abrasion Test
Taber Abrasion Test (with 500 g. load on each wheel @ 1000 cycles. Haze % measured ASTM D 1003-6L.)
Result: 3.0-7.0 ? Haze

Steel Wool Test (with #0000 Steel Wool Pad, 1.12" D @ 25psi & 5 cycles.)
Result: 1.0 ? Haze

Environmental Testing
Water Immersion Test (in tap water @ 6.5C.)
Result: 500+hours with no cracking or loss of adhesion.

QUV Exposure Test (on QUV instr. Manuf. By Q Panel Corp. Cycle = 8 hrs. Uv @ 70C & 4 hrs cond. Humidity @50C.)
Result: 400+hours with no cracking or loss of adhesion.

RS Sunlamp Exposure Test
Result: 800+ hours with no cracking or loss of adhesion.

Yellowness Index Test (after 500 hrs. of QUV.)
Result: Index = 1-4

Chemical & Solvent Resistance (with saturated cotton balls for 30 min).
Ethylene Glycol Anti-Freeze 
Diesel Fuel
Gasoline
Heavy Duty Detergent
Heavy Duty Brake Fluid
Transmission Fluid (Type A)
Isopropyl Alcohol
Acetone

Product Availability
TEC 2000 is available in clear, transparent gray, and transparent bronze colors. Tints for UV filtering and other light filtering are available by special order for applications where some wavelengths may interfere with processing operations.

Standard Dimensions (nominal)
Thickness: 10 to 90 mils, 1/8", 3/16", ¼", 3/8" and ½".
Sheet size: 48" x 96" (24" x 48" for thin films).
Other sizes and thicknesses available on request.

OPTEC 2000 WATER CLEAR HARD COATINGS FOR OPTICAL USE

Polycarbonate and Acrylic PDF files      

Page-1

Description
OPTEC 2000 Lenses Coating material, provides a optically clear surface on Polycarbonate or Acrylic lenses that is nearly as scratch and abrasion resistant as glass with the broadest range of chemical and solvent resistance available. OPTEC 2000 is a transparent coating typically applied from 4 to 6 microns thick. 

Applications
OPTEC 2000 can be used to enhance safety and esthetics in almost any lens application:

Full Face Piece Respirator Lens Assemblies (SCBA)
Optical Grade Lens Covers for Institutional Video Security Cameras 
Head Cover Lens Assemblies
Hood Lens Assemblies
Air-hat Helmet Lens Assemblies
DOT Helmet Lens Assemblies
Safety Glasses/Goggles/Face Shields
Prescription and Non-prescription Plastic Eyeglass Lens (clear and tinted)

Typical Product Data

The OPTEC 2000 formula and application process on polycarbonate lens moldings and extrusions results in no less than the following minimum specifications:

Luminous Transmittance 
Type I - (Clear) 85% Minimum Transmittance
Type II - (Tinted) 17% to 23% Transmittance
Haze - <2% Maximum Average
Lens Defects - No defects larger than 0.07 square millimeters (pits, bubbles, inclusions, embedded foreign matter.

Abrasion Tests
Taber Abrasion Test (with 500 g. load on each wheel @ 1000 cycles. Haze % measured ASTM D 1003-6L.)
Result: 3.0-7.0 ? Haze

Steel Wool Test (with #0000 Steel Wool Pad, 1.12" D @ 25psi & 5 cycles.)
Result: 1.0 ? Haze

Summers Optical Coating Hardness Test, 2 ½ Pound
Result: <2% D Haze

Environmental Tests
Water Immersion Test (in tap water @ 65°C.)
Result: 500+hours with no cracking or loss of adhesion.

QUV Exposure Test (on QUV instr. Manuf. By Q Panel Corp. Cycle = 8 hrs. Uv @ 70°C & 4 hrs cond. Humidity @50°C.)
Result: 400+hours with no cracking or loss of adhesion.

RS Sunlamp Exposure Test
Result: 800+ hours with no cracking or loss of adhesion.
UV Light Yellowness Index Test (after 500 hrs. of QUV.)
Result: Index = 1-4

Haze after Boiling (Placed in boiling water for no less than 2 hours, then cooled for 1 hour)
Results: No evidence of peeling, <2% D Haze

Solvent Resistance Tests (with saturated cotton balls for 30 min).

Ethylene Glycol Anti-Freeze
Diesel Fuel
Gasoline
Heavy Duty Detergent
Heavy Duty Brake Fluid
Transmission Fluid (Type A)
Isopropyl Alcohol
Acetone
Result: <2% D Haze

Chemical Resistance Tests (applied and allowed to stand for no less than 6 hours)

Liquid Nerve Gas Agent GB
Liquid Nerve Gas Agent HD
Result: <2% D Haze

Impact Tests
Room Temperature Impact (1 inch steel ball dropped 50 inches onto front of lens)
Result: No fracture, chipping or crazing of coating

Low Temperature Impact (After conditioning at -40° C, 
± 1° C for not less than 4 hours, drop 1 inch steel ball, 50 inches onto front surface of lens)
Result: No fracture, chipping or crazing of coating.

CINEMAX RP- Rear Projection Screen

Description
The CINEMAX-RP screen is a single element screen that uses standard video or film, and a single standard projector to create an apparent three-dimensional image. The depth generated by the screen is based on a diffraction theory and is not based on stereoscopic theory. If one of the eyes of the viewer is closed, the enhanced depth effect of the screen is unaffected, because the depth is monoscopic and not stereoscopic. The images gain enhanced apparent resolution and depth, independent of the medium on which they were originally recorded.

The optical properties of the screen repackage the physical light carrying the image into wavelets with a specific microstructure that is seen by the eye as optical depth and resolution. The light is repackaged by the scattering properties of the screen, wherein each point in the screen resonantly scatters a different color. Around each scattering point a self-diffraction pattern is created with sphereity, giving the apparent depth to the viewer.

Applications
The CINEMAX-RP screen is available as a rear projection screen. The Cinemax-RP screen is a translucent diffusion type screen. This screen also displays images with enhanced apparent depth and resolution; the projector is placed behind the screen without creating a hot spot. It is designed to operate as a screen in any application. 

The screen is made on acrylic sheet, making it appropriate for installation in a wall or to suspend from a ceiling. The screen is an optical element, so it should be handled appropriately, but is hard coated to make it quite durable and abrasion resistant.

Maintenance
ACP NOXTAT Projection Screens are manufactured to last for years with proper care and installation. Following the simple cleaning instructions will insure the production of ultra-high quality images throughout the lifetime of the screen. Listed below are recommended methods to clean, handle and repair optical panels. Repair of damage not described herein should be discussed with our Sales Department. The user assumes liability and risk in cleaning or repairing rear projection screens. 

Cleaning 
ACP NOXTAT Cleaner is especially formulated to clean ACP NOXTAT's rear projection screens. 
Remove dust by gently washing the screen with a soft cloth and mild solution of dishwashing liquid and water. Rinse with clear water and blot dry. 
Do not use abrasive cleaning agents, solvents, commercial cleaners, or ammonia cleaning solutions. 

Repair
Slight scuffs and scratches on screens may be removed by cleaning the area thoroughly with mild soap and water. A light application of mineral oil on scratch marks will seal slight damage.
